Hi All.
My passengers door also protrudes at the top rear corner, by at least a 1/4", 
This
door has the gas strut bracket mounted on the top rear corner, and i think
deformation is due to the  gas strut,
The Pilots door has the gas strut positioned in the middle of the door, this 
door
has No protrusion at the corner and also stays up when open.
So some time i will have to move the gas strut to the middle as per other door,
  can do this OK.
But how to bend the door back into shape will be a problem,
Have thought about using,( with the door open) a shaped piece of wood , slightly
over curved at the top corner and trying to clamp it to the underside of the
door, 
So when hangerd between flying, clamp it up, and hope over time it will ease 
back
to shape, maybe a Little heat will help.
Any other options?
